diff --git a/results/classifier/gemma3:12b/graphic/1862 b/results/classifier/gemma3:12b/graphic/1862 new file mode 100644 index 000000000..182014d0f --- /dev/null +++ b/results/classifier/gemma3:12b/graphic/1862 @@ -0,0 +1,19 @@ + +SVGA/VESA strange colors (NetWare 6.x) +Description of problem: +The text mode part of the installation is correct but whenever the X server is starting, the display seems to be in 16 colors although GUI settings shows "SVGA/256 colors" (NetWare setup reports a "SVGA Plug & Play" display, VESA 2.0 compliance expected). Color depth issue with VESA? Telling NetWare to use explicitly the Cirrus Logic driver for a CL GD 5446 bring the display back to normal and colors are displayed as they should. +Steps to reproduce: +1. Grab a NetWare 6.0 installation ISO on some abandonware site (no need of a license key, unlicensed = 2 users max.) +2. Execute the command line above +3. Complete the text-mode part (defaults choices are fine) +Additional information: +NetWare 6.0 + Qemu => Same issue. SVGA PnP with wrong colors. +NetWare 6.5 + Qemu => Same issue. SVGA PnP with wrong colors. +NetWare 6.0 + PCem/86Box => does not exhibit the issue. Colors are normal. + +Using SeaBIOS 1.16. + +Screenshots: + + + |
